Key Responsibilities

  • •Architect next-generation humanoid actuators by partnering with controls, systems, electrical, mechanical, and software engineers.
  • •Design, deploy, and maintain motor control firmware, including FOC, current controllers, and torque control for BLDC/brushless motor topologies.
  • •Perform system identification, plant modeling, and controller tuning to ensure consistent performance across units, temperatures, and loads.
  • •Shape and execute HIL/SIL testing strategies and implement fault detection, fault injection, and recovery for safety-critical motor control systems.
  • •Improve firmware quality, reliability, and fleet field performance using telemetry/diagnostics, root-cause analysis, and support for actuation hardware bring-up from prototype to production.

Key Requirements

  • •Bachelor’s degree in Electrical/Computer/Mechanical Engineering (or equivalent practical experience), with a Master’s in controls or motor drives valued.
  • •At least 3 years of experience developing production-grade embedded software and contributing from concept through deployment.
  • •Proficiency in C/C++ and working knowledge of Python, Docker, and Git.
  • •Experience developing motor control firmware for BLDC or other brushless motors, including FOC, current control, and torque control.
  • •Hands-on hard real-time embedded firmware experience and familiarity with telemetry/diagnostics in the field.
